Group 1: Copper Industry - The China Nonferrous Metals Industry Association's Copper Branch opposes "involution" competition in the copper smelting industry [4] - The Grasberg copper mine in Indonesia, the second-largest in the world, has declared "force majeure" due to a landslide, leading to production stoppage [4][5] - The Grasberg Block Cave copper mine is expected to account for 4% of global supply in 2024, and the incident may widen the global copper supply-demand gap to 725,000 tons by 2026, representing 2.6% of total supply [5] Group 2: Semiconductor Industry - CITIC Securities projects that domestic wafer fabs' global market share could increase from 10% to 30%, indicating a potential threefold expansion [9] - The domestic equipment localization rate could rise from 20% to between 60% and 100%, suggesting a growth potential of three to five times [9] - TSMC plans to raise prices for its 2nm process by at least 50%, which may benefit the domestic analog sector, with companies like Saiwei Microelectronics seeing a maximum increase of 14.19% as of September 26 [9] Group 3: Wind Power Industry - After nearly three years of decline, the Chinese wind power value chain has successfully achieved a turnaround through industry self-discipline, with a positive price and profitability environment expected to last through 2025 and beyond [17] - Companies such as Weili Transmission, Mingyang Smart Energy, and Riyue Shares are highlighted as beneficiaries of the wind power industry's recovery [17][18] - Weili Transmission's wind turbine bid average increased by 15.79%, while Mingyang Smart Energy saw a 17.21% increase compared to last year's low [18]

Wind Power Sector - The wind power sector surged today, with companies like Jixin Technology and Jiaze New Energy achieving consecutive daily limits. The sector is catalyzed by China's commitment to reducing greenhouse gas emissions by 7%-10% from peak levels by 2035 and increasing wind and solar power capacity to six times that of 2020, targeting 3.6 billion kilowatts. Morgan Stanley predicts an acceleration in wind power installations during the 14th Five-Year Plan, with annual additions exceeding 110 GW, driven by favorable pricing and demand for offshore wind projects [4][6]. Semiconductor Sector Analysis - The semiconductor equipment index surged over 16% in three days, over 30% in half a month, and over 50% in three months, driven by factors such as the establishment of Changcun Phase III and rising storage chip prices [5][8]. - Analysts noted that the recent surge in the semiconductor equipment index is partly due to a catch-up demand, as previous gains were primarily in chip design companies [9]. Future Outlook - Despite a recent pullback in the semiconductor equipment index, experts believe this is a temporary correction rather than a trend reversal, with long-term growth prospects remaining strong due to increasing domestic production rates and capital expenditure expansion [10]. - The semiconductor industry is viewed as a key focus of government support, with potential for significant growth, especially in high-performance testing machines and advanced packaging equipment [11].
